可调节自动恒温装置

来源 :商品与质量·理论研究 | 被引量 : 0次 | 上传用户:wpsx236
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
  摘要:该装置的主要设备是ATMEL公司的AT89S52单片机和DALLAS公司的DS18B20数字温度传感器。可应用于仓库测温、楼宇空调控制和生产过程监控等领域。其中DS18B20是一种可组网的高精度数字式温度传感器,由于其具有单总线的独特优点,可以使用户轻松地组建起传感器网络,并可使多点温度测量电路变得简单、可靠。
  关键词:温度测量 数字温度传感器 单片机 加热器
  
  一.引言:
  本设计运用单线式思想,由一台单片机进行多点温度数据采集,形成多点温度测量的巡回检测系统。该系统采用 2510串行口通讯,通过单片机进行现场温度采集。温度值既可以送回单片机进行数据处理,由显示器显示。也可以由按键控制,实时显示当前各点的温度值,对各点进行控制。
  本系统是单片机基于数字温度传感器DS18B20的系统。DS18B20利用单总线的特点可以方便的实现多点温度的测量,轻松的组建传感器网络,系统的抗干扰性好、设计灵活、方便,而且适合于在恶劣的环境下进行现场温度测量。本系统可以应用在大型工业及民用常温多点监测场合。
  二.方案:
  温度检测系统有则共同的特点:测量点多、环境复杂、布线分散、现场离监控室远等。若采用一般温度传感器采集温度信号,则需要设计信号调理电路、A/D 转换及相应的接口电路,才能把传感器输出的模拟信号转换成数字信号送到计算机去处理。这样,由于各种因素会造成检测系统较大的偏差,又因检测环境复杂、测量点多、信号传输距离远及各种干扰的影响,会使检测系统的稳定性和可靠性下降 。所以多点温度检测系统的设计的关键在于两部分:温度传感器的选择和主控单元的设计。温度传感器应用范围广泛、使用数量庞大,也高居各类传感器之首。
  1.传感器部分:在多点测温系统中,传统的测温方法是将模拟信号远距离采样进行AD转换,而为了获得较高的测温精度,就必须采用措施解决由长线传输,多点测量切换及放大电路零点漂移等造成的误差补偿问题。采用数字温度芯片DS18B20测量温度,输出信号全数字化。便于单片机处理及控制,省去传统的测温方法的很多外围电路。且该芯片的物理化学性很稳定,它能用做工业测温元件,此元件线形较好。在0-100摄氏度时,最大线形偏差小于1摄氏度。DS18B20的最大特点之一采用了单总线的数据传输,由数字温度计DS1820和微控制器AT89S52构成的温度测量装置,它直接输出温度的数字信号,可直接与计算机连接。这样,测温系统的结构就比较简单,体积也不大,且由于AT89S52可以带多个DSB1820,因此可以非常容易实现多点测量.轻松的组建传感器网络。
  2.主控制部分:此方案采用AT89S52八位单片机实现。单片机软件编程的自由度大,可通过编程实现各种各样的算术算法和逻辑控制。而且体积小,硬件实现简单,安装方便。既可以单独对多个DS18B20控制工作,还可以与PC机通信.运用单线式思想,由一台单片机进行多点温度数据采集,形成单线式多点温度测量的巡回检测系统,进行控制。另外AT89S52在工业控制上也有着广泛的应用,编程技术及外围功能电路的配合使用都很成熟。
  三.硬件电路设计:
  系统底层电路的功能主要包括:多点温度测试及其相关处理,实时显示温度信息。硬件设计主要包括以下几个模块:电源以及手动复位电路, 键盘以及显示电路,温度测试电路,接口电路。下面对电路分区域进行说明:
  1.电源:
  下图为电源电路,其工作在5V的工作电压下,考虑到底层电路板的工作环境相对恶劣,单片机会受到周围环境的干扰,可能出现一些不可预知的不正常工作现象。需要对单片机重起,本设计为单片机电路添加一个外部手动电路。一但发现异常即对单片机延时重起,保证系统安全可靠的运行。
  2.键盘以及显示电路:
  键盘电路:单片机应用系统中除了复位按键有专门的复位电路,以及专一的复位功能外,其它的按键或键盘都是以开关状态来设置控制功能或输入数据。键盘有编码和非编码两种。非编码键盘硬件电路极为简单。本系统采用按键控制。
  温度显示电路:设计采用的是共阴极七段数码管。显示方式有动态扫描和静态显示,两种方法在本设计中皆可。由于静态扫描要用到多片串入并出芯片,考虑到电路板成本计算。本人采用是节约硬件资源的动态扫描方式。即用两块芯片就可以完成显示功能。显示数据由译码器输出。
  3.温度测试电路:
  这里用到温度芯片DS18B20。DS18B20是DALLAS公司生产的一线式数字温度传感器,具有3引脚TO-92小体积封装形式。测温分辨率可达0.0625℃,被测温度用符号扩展的16位数字量方式串行输出。其工作电源既可在远端引入,也可采用寄生电源方式产生。CPU只需一根端口线就能与诸多DS18B20通信,占用微处理器的端口较少,可节省大量的引线和逻辑电路。
  DS18B20支持"一线总线"接口,测量温度范围为 -55€癈~+125€癈,在-10~+85€癈范围内,精度为€?.5€癈。现场温度直接以"一线总线"的数字方式传输,大大提高了系统的抗干扰性。适合于恶劣环境的现场温度测量,如:环境控制、设备或过程控制、测温类消费电子产品等。
  四.软件设计:
  整个系统的功能是由硬件电路配合软件来实现的,当硬件基本定型后,软件的功能也就基本定下来了。从软件的功能不同可分为两大类:一是监控软件(主程序),它是整个控制系统的核心,专门用来协调各执行模块和操作者的关系。二是执行软件(子程序),它是用来完成各种实质性的功能如测量、计算、显示等。每一个执行软件也就是一个小的功能执行模块。这里将各执行模块一一列出,并为每一个执行模块进行功能定义和接口定义。各执行模块规划好后,就可以规划监控程序了。
  主程序:主程序调用了3个子程序,分别是数码管显示程序、键盘扫描以及按键处理程序、温度测试程序。键盘扫描电路及按键处理程序:实现键盘的输入按键的识别及相关处理。
  五.结束语:
  AT89S52的时钟为12M,I/O口可达32个,高的时钟频率和丰富的I/O,都为实现电路功能提供了非常有利的条件。同时也AT89S52内含4KB FLASH ROM,开发环境友好,易用,方便,大大加快本系统设计开发。实时显示电路的设计,使温度信息更迅速,直观地发布。本制作的设计中使用了传感器的只是插座电路,因此,该系统的可扩展性很强。整个系统硬件简单可靠,系统成本低。
  作者简介:耿玉磊,西北大学信息科学与技术学院2007级本科,电子科学与技术专业
其他文献
本文简要叙述了BPR的本质内涵和目前MIS设计中的一些问题,提出了一些解决方法,主张从战略高度将二者结合起来。 This article briefly describes the essential connotation
今年福建高考数学试卷体现了“稳中求新”的理念,以基础知识为载体考查数学学科思维能力,以常规内容为素材测试数学基本技能,合理地依托知识的平和交汇,以新颖的背景与语言检测考生的数学素养,尤其是试题的设计充分揭示了数学的本质,有效的检测考生的数学素养.这与高中数学课程总目标中“……进一步提高作为未来公民所必要的数学素养……”相互辉映,相得益彰!
奇胜牌直身塑料电线套管奇胜牌直身塑料电线套管(以下简称PVC管),是一种可冷弯、难燃的电线套管,由奇胜塑管(惠州)工业有限公司制造。奇胜牌PVC管及其配件的各项技术指标均
利用L_(25)(5~5)及L_4(2~3)正交表对130单缸试验机进行了性能调试,优选了燃烧系统的基本参数。结果表明,利用此法能简捷地确定各种因素对柴油机性能的影响程度,可靠地挑选基
兔子和鸭子认识后,很快成为了好朋友。这天它俩相约到草地上去玩耍,它们在草地上尽情地奔走坐卧,翻滚跳跃。不一会儿兔子和鸭子的身上都沾满了灰尘、草叶和一些小虫子。鸭子
期刊
高中学生开始接触到马克思主义哲学,对高中学生来说是一个思想上从量变到质变的过程,也是一个思想上的飞跃。历史唯物主义是人类社会发展一般规律的科学,也是马克思主义哲学
随着小康社会的进程和农民生活水平的提高,水环境质量也逐渐成为全社会关注的热点,人们不仅仅局限于生产、生活中的用水安全,对改善生产、生活、生态环境也提出了更高、更切
请下载后查看,本文暂不支持在线获取查看简介。 Please download to view, this article does not support online access to view profile.
1.海尔和中海油这样的大收购者将卷土重来。尽管在最近的收购战役中他们运气不佳,但对全球扩张的追求不会减弱。2.交易活动将在更为广阔的行业背景上增长。目前活跃的行业将
一般认为,美术专业考试 成绩的高低取决于考生专业基础的扎实与否和训练方法的科学与否。然而,考试策略对成绩高低所起的举足轻重的作用却被人们所忽视。一个聪明的考生能够